IBM Tivoli Provisioning Manager for OS Deployment rembo.exe denial of service

tivoli-rembo-dos (35468) The risk level is classified as LowLow Risk

Description:

IBM Tivoli Provisioning Manager for OS Deployment is vulnerable to a denial of service, caused by a divide-by-zero error. By sending a specially-crafted TFTP read request with an invalid "blksize" argument, a remote attacker could exploit this vulnerability to crash the rembo.exe service and cause the device to stop responding.

Remedy:

Apply the latest Fix Pack for IBM Tivoli Provisioning Manager for OS Deployment (Fix Pack 3, Version 5.1.0.3 or later), available from IBM Support & downloads Web site. See References.
